UN calls for strengthening ‘Women, Peace and Security’ agenda


By | Published: 11:15 amUnited Nations: A senior UN official has called on Member States, regional organisations and civil society for greater partnership to boost women’s participation at all levels. She spoke at the day-long debate in the Security Council, underlining the need for more action on the “women, peace and security agenda”. Noting that only three per cent of peacekeepers are women, she informed the Security Council of the Secretary-General’s efforts with troop- and police-contributing countries to increase the number of female uniformed personnel. Viotti also noted that 17 years after its adoption, Security Council resolution 1325 on women and peace and security was too often being implemented “in an ad hoc fashion”. She called on UN Member States to share evidence and examples in order to examine gaps and successes.
